Villach, 20 August 2026

In Italian Friuli, approximately 815 hectares of forest burned in a forest fire, while emergency services from Carinthia, with an average of 18 personnel per day, were involved in the firefighting efforts and have not yet given the all-clear.

Extent of the fire

According to consistent reports from the command centers, the forest fire in the Friuli region has destroyed an area of approximately 815 hectares of forest. The flames spread over several days in the mountains around Monte Amariana and Monte Nero and also affected the municipal area of Amaro as well as the Province of Udine.

From Carinthia, an average of 18 people per day were deployed to neighboring Friuli throughout the entire operation period. According to the information, those involved included the District Administration of Spittal an der Drau, the municipality of Weißensee, the fire department, the police, the water rescue service, the Austrian Federal Forests (Österreichische Bundesforste), and the disaster relief service of the State of Carinthia.
